Understanding the Basics of OSC Electric Car Home Charging

Alright, let's get into the nitty-gritty of OSC Electric Car Home Charging. First off, you need to understand the charging levels. There are three main levels: Level 1, Level 2, and DC Fast Charging (which is mainly for public stations but good to know about). Level 1 charging uses a standard 120-volt outlet, like the ones you use for your appliances. It's slow – think adding about 3-5 miles of range per hour. Level 2 charging, on the other hand, is the sweet spot for home charging. It uses a 240-volt outlet (like the one your dryer or oven uses) and can add around 12-80 miles of range per hour, depending on the charger and your car's capabilities. DC Fast Charging is lightning fast, but it’s not for home use; it's mostly found at public stations and can charge your car up to 80% in about 30-60 minutes. Level 2 chargers are the go-to for home use because they offer a good balance of speed and affordability. They significantly reduce charging times compared to Level 1, making them ideal for overnight charging. This ensures that your car is fully charged and ready to go in the morning. Level 2 chargers also provide a more consistent and reliable charging experience, as they are designed to handle the higher voltage and amperage required by EVs. This is essential for maintaining the health and longevity of your vehicle's battery. Level 1 charging, while convenient in a pinch, is often insufficient for daily use, as it can take a long time to fully charge an EV. DC Fast Charging is great for road trips, but it is not practical for home use. The cost of installing and maintaining a DC Fast Charger for residential use is very high. Thus, Level 2 chargers are a perfect fit for a comprehensive home-charging solution.

When you're choosing an OSC Electric Car Home Charging system, you'll need to consider a few things, like your car's charging port type (most new EVs use the standard J1772 connector, but Tesla uses its own connector, and offers an adapter). Also, think about your electrical panel's capacity. You might need to upgrade your panel to handle the extra load from a Level 2 charger. Lastly, think about where you want to install the charger – in your garage, outside, or on a wall. Make sure the location is convenient and meets local electrical codes. Choosing the Right OSC Electric Car Home Charging Station

Now, let’s talk about picking the right OSC Electric Car Home Charging station. There are a bunch of different models out there, so how do you choose? First, think about the charging level. As we mentioned, Level 2 is the best bet for home use. Next, consider the amperage. Chargers come in different amperages, usually ranging from 16 amps to 40 amps or more. The higher the amperage, the faster the charging, but you'll need to make sure your car and your electrical panel can handle it. Think about the features. Some chargers have smart features like Wi-Fi connectivity, allowing you to monitor your charging, set schedules, and track energy usage. Some also have built-in safety features like ground fault protection. Think about the installation. Will you need a hardwired charger, or can you get one that plugs into a 240-volt outlet? Hardwired chargers usually offer slightly faster charging speeds, while plug-in chargers are easier to install. Installing Your OSC Electric Car Home Charging Station

Installing your OSC Electric Car Home Charging station is a job best left to a qualified electrician. They will ensure that the installation meets all local electrical codes and safety standards. The process typically involves a few steps. First, the electrician will assess your home's electrical system to make sure it can handle the added load of the charger. They might need to upgrade your electrical panel or run new wiring. Next, they'll install the charging station at your chosen location, whether it’s in your garage, outside, or on a wall. They'll connect the charger to your electrical panel and make sure everything is properly grounded. Finally, they'll test the charger to make sure it's working correctly and provide you with any necessary documentation. Do not attempt to install the charger yourself unless you are a qualified electrician. Electrical work can be dangerous, and improper installation can lead to fires, electrocution, or damage to your electrical system. It is also important to get the necessary permits before starting the installation. This will ensure that the installation complies with all local regulations. Troubleshooting Common OSC Electric Car Home Charging Issues

Even with the best OSC Electric Car Home Charging setup, sometimes things go wrong. Here’s a quick guide to troubleshooting common issues. If your charger isn’t working, first, check the power supply. Make sure the circuit breaker hasn’t tripped and that the charger is getting power. Next, check the charger and car's charging ports. Make sure they are clean and free of debris. Then, try resetting the charger by unplugging it from the outlet or turning off the circuit breaker for a few minutes. Check your car's charging settings. Make sure they are set to charge and that the charging schedule is not preventing the charger from starting. If your car is not charging, check the charging cable. The cable could be damaged, or the connection may be loose. Ensure that the cable is properly connected to both the charging station and the car. If the charging speed seems slow, check the amperage settings on your charger and your car. Make sure they are set to the maximum charging speed your car and charger can support. Also, check for any obstructions that could be hindering the charging process, such as excessive heat or sunlight.

If the charger still isn’t working, consult the manufacturer's manual or contact customer support. They can provide specific troubleshooting steps.
